The Wire Salon returns to London’s Cafe Oto in April with the first of three events looking at the impact of AI on the processes of composing and producing sound and music. The first, In Latent Space: Mapping the Uncanny Valley, takes place on 22 April and features talks and presentations by musician patten and researcher Sam Salem. Both will then be in conversation with The Wire’s Emily Bick.

True armyworms -- Mythimna unipuncta -- are a species of moth that lays their eggs in lush green grasses. They mainly affect corn and wheat production. Pastures and grassy hay fields can also be at risk of damage. True armyworm larvae range from brownish-green to black with orange, brown and white stripes running down their backs. The head is light brown with dark markings. Full-grown larvae are about two inches long before pupating.
